Dubai and Bali Family Friendly Itinerary

Tuesday, January 23: Arrival in Dubai

Start your trip with a visit to the iconic Burj Khalifa, the tallest building in the world. In the morning, take a trip to the observation deck on the 148th floor for breathtaking views of the city. In the afternoon, explore the Dubai Mall, one of the largest malls in the world, and enjoy shopping and dining. In the evening, head to Dubai Marina for a relaxing stroll along the waterfront.

  • Burj Khalifa: Cost estimate - AED 149 ($40), Time spent - 2-3 hours
  • Dubai Mall: No cost for entry, Time spent - 3-4 hours
  • Dubai Marina: No cost for entry, Time spent - 1-2 hours
Wednesday, January 24: Desert Safari Adventure

Embark on a thrilling desert safari adventure. In the morning, take a 4x4 desert safari tour and experience dune bashing and camel riding. In the afternoon, enjoy a traditional Arabic buffet lunch in a Bedouin-style camp and indulge in activities like sandboarding and henna painting. In the evening, savor a delicious BBQ dinner while watching a mesmerizing belly dance performance.

  • Desert Safari Tour: Cost estimate - AED 200-300 ($54-$81), Time spent - 6-7 hours
Thursday, January 25: Exploring Dubai Parks and Resorts

Spend the day exploring the family-friendly attractions in Dubai Parks and Resorts. In the morning, visit Motiongate Dubai, a Hollywood-inspired theme park, and enjoy thrilling rides and attractions. In the afternoon, head to Legoland Dubai and Legoland Water Park and have a fun-filled time with interactive experiences and water slides. In the evening, visit Riverland Dubai, a themed dining and retail destination, for a variety of dining options.

  • Motiongate Dubai: Cost estimate - AED 275 ($75), Time spent - 4-5 hours
  • Legoland Dubai: Cost estimate - AED 275 ($75), Time spent - 4-5 hours
  • Legoland Water Park: Cost estimate - AED 275 ($75), Time spent - 3-4 hours
  • Riverland Dubai: No cost for entry, Time spent - 2-3 hours
Friday, January 26: Relaxation in Bali

Fly to Bali and start your relaxation journey. In the morning, visit Seminyak Beach and unwind on the pristine sandy shores. In the afternoon, explore the vibrant streets of Kuta and indulge in shopping and dining. In the evening, enjoy a traditional Balinese massage at a spa to rejuvenate your body and mind.

  • Seminyak Beach: No cost for entry, Time spent - 2-3 hours
  • Kuta: Cost estimate - IDR 200,000 ($14), Time spent - 3-4 hours
  • Balinese Massage: Cost estimate - IDR 200,000-300,000 ($14-$21), Time spent - 1-2 hours
Saturday, January 27: Ubud Cultural Exploration

Discover the cultural heart of Bali in Ubud. In the morning, visit the Ubud Monkey Forest and interact with playful monkeys in their natural habitat. In the afternoon, explore the Tegalalang Rice Terrace, famous for its picturesque terraced landscapes. In the evening, watch a traditional Balinese dance performance at the Ubud Palace.

  • Ubud Monkey Forest: Cost estimate - IDR 80,000 ($6), Time spent - 2-3 hours
  • Tegalalang Rice Terrace: Cost estimate - IDR 10,000 ($0.70), Time spent - 1-2 hours
  • Ubud Palace: No cost for entry, Time spent - 1-2 hours

Hidden Gems and Local Favorites

For a unique and family-friendly experience in Dubai, visit the Dubai Miracle Garden, a vast floral paradise featuring incredible flower displays. In Bali, explore the Goa Gajah temple, also known as the Elephant Cave, a historical and mystical site with intricate carvings. Another hidden gem is the Waterbom Bali, a water park with thrilling slides and attractions that will delight both kids and adults.
